Definitions
a combination of two or more notes that create tension and must be “resolved”
Dissonance
moderately (109-119 bpm)
Moderato
a sudden stress or accent of a single note or chord
Sfortzando
sudden or immediate change
Subito
notes played smoothly and connected
Legato
a sign indicating the prolongation of its time value at the performer’s or conductor’s discretion
Fermata
notes played detached and separated, short
Staccato
the art of precise rhythmic accentuation
Articulation
lowers the note a half step
Flat
moving by half steps
Chromatic
sing/play to the end
Al fine
loud
Forte
a framework for rhythm determined by the number of beats and the time value of those beats
Meter
the adjustment of volume and tone between instruments
Balance
the space between bar lines
Measure
